Review: Vinyl kitchen floor fully paid for but installed badly with numerous mistakes- bubbles, no moldings, seamed when it should have been seamless, adhesive left on floor. Owner kept sending same person who made the mistakes and has not responded to my letters and personal visits to store. I had to buy my own moldings, stain them, and pay someone else to install them. Seam that should never have happened wasn't even sealed. Bubbles still remain.Desired Settlement: Owner should take responsibility for outcome and visit too see the floor, discuss options for repair or complete replacement. Owner should pay molding costs.
